Virginia Frances Pletcher (June 30, 1923 – December 29, 2011)

Lancaster
Virginia Frances Pletcher, 88, of Lancaster, passed away Thursday, December 29, 2011 at Fairfield Medical Center in Lancaster. Virginia was born in Fellowsville, W.V. June 30, 1923, to the late Virgil and Nellie Alice Sidwell Clarkson. She was a graduate of Deavertown High School and Ohio University. Virginia was a school teacher at Little Hocking, Chesterhill, Junction City, Rushville and Thornville; retiring from Thornville in 1978. . She was a member of the Retired Teacher’s Association. Virginia was a kind and caring person and a friend to all who knew her.
Virginia is survived by her daughter Margaret Ann Withrow of Lancaster, Ohio, two grandchildren: Jennifer (Tony) Withrow and Virgil T. (Heather) Withrow of Lancaster and 12 great-grandchildren: Anna, Zyler, Lori Ann, Robbie, Julie, Devin, Wyatt, Christopher, Damien, Aiden, Alaina, and Amelia.
Virginia is also survived by special friends Mildred Miller, Ruby Barnes, and Art (Eileen) June. A special thanks to everyone at Lan-Fair for their great care.
In addition to her parents, Virginia was preceded in death by her husband T. Ray Pletcher.
